Bawah Reserve is Indonesia’s leading eco-luxury resort. Only accessible by seaplane a few hours from Singapore, the resort features 36 tented suites, overwater bungalows, and pool villas set across six private islands. Built entirely from sustainably sourced bamboo and powered by a massive floating solar farm, Bawah Reserve puts environmental concerns first and foremost. Escape to an oasis within one of North Africa’s most iconic cities. Voted as the best hotel in the world by Condé Nast Traveler, La Mamounia in Marrakech offers true opulence in every element of its 5-star service and design. The hotel is an architectural wonder, with 135 rooms, 71 suites, and 3 riads (traditional Moroccan palaces), which all provide exquisite luxury and a shockingly quiet environment for such a central location.
